What Are Rugs with Roses On Them?
Rugs with roses on them are decorative floor coverings that feature rose designs. These can range from realistic depictions of roses to stylized, abstract versions. They come in a variety of colors and sizes to suit different preferences and room styles.
Step-by-Step Guide for Current Trends on Rugs With Roses On Them
Here is a step-by-step guide for incorporating the current trends of rugs with roses on them into your home:
- Choose a color scheme that complements the rug. For example, if you have a rug with red roses, consider incorporating other red accents in the room.
- Pair the rug with neutral furniture to let the rug be the focal point of the room.
- Consider layering the rug over a larger, neutral rug for added texture and dimension.
- Add floral accents like vases of fresh flowers or floral patterned throw pillows to tie the design together.
- Keep the rest of the decor simple to avoid overwhelming the space with too many patterns.

Question & Answer and FAQs
Q: Are rugs with roses on them only suitable for feminine decor styles?
A: Not necessarily. While roses are often associated with femininity, a rug with roses on it can suit a variety of decor styles depending on the colors and design of the rug.
Q: Can rugs with roses on them be used in outdoor spaces?
A: It depends on the material of the rug. Some rugs with roses on them are designed for outdoor use and are made of durable, weather-resistant materials. However, others may not be suitable for outdoor use and could be damaged by exposure to the elements.
Q: How do I clean a rug with roses on it?
A: The cleaning instructions will depend on the material of the rug. Be sure to check the manufacturer’s instructions before attempting to clean the rug. In general, vacuuming the rug regularly and spot-cleaning any stains as soon as possible is recommended.
